Poll: Vaccine hesitancy may be crumbling

By the numbers: 68% of parents said they either have already vaccinated their children or are likely to as soon as it’s permitted for their age group. That’s the highest share ever in our survey, and a 12-point spike from 56% just two weeks ago.

72% of adults now say they’ve already taken the vaccine. Another 8% say they’re likely to take it.

The 20% who say they’re either not very likely (6%) or not at all likely (14%) comprise a new low in the survey, and down from a combined 34% in March and 23% two weeks ago.

Between the lines: Over the past two weeks, the survey found an across-the-board rise in indicators related to work or government mandates.
